Top Netflix Shows and Their Unique Workout Themes
1. Squid Game: Intense Bodyweight Conditioning and Agility
Inspired by the competitive and intense spirit of Squid Game, this workout includes fast-paced bodyweight exercises like jump squats, lunges, mountain climbers, and agility drills. Alternate 45 seconds of work with 15 seconds rest, mimicking the series’ high stakes and energy. Check our home HIIT exercises guide for variations and progressions to suit your level.
2. Stranger Things: Functional Strength with Retro Flair
Stranger Things inspires workouts focusing on functional strength—think bear crawls, kettlebell swings, push-ups, and farmer’s carries—mirroring the adventurous, team-oriented vibe of the show. Incorporate movement flow sequences for mobility, as detailed in our mobility and injury prevention plans. Use minimal home equipment like resistance bands or dumbbells to elevate the challenge.
3. The Witcher: Power and Endurance Training
Tapping into the fantasy fight sequences, this workout emphasizes power moves like deadlifts, goblet squats, and plyometric push-ups to build endurance and strength. Use kettlebells or heavy household objects as weights. For strength programming details tailored to your home setup, see our piece on strength training at home.
4. The Great British Baking Show: Active Breaks and Stretching
Ideal for light activity days, this set focuses on gentle stretches, balance training, and light cardio perfect for flow or recovery sessions during less intense binge days. Refer to our expert advice on recovery strategies and nutrition to optimize these days for overall fitness gains.
5. Money Heist: Core and Stability Workouts
Channel the strategic and calculated nature of Money Heist with core stability moves like plank variations, Russian twists, bird dogs, and stability ball exercises. Pair these with controlled breathing for mental focus. Our comprehensive guide to core strength and stability rounds out these themed exercises.
How to Structure Your Binge-Worthy Workout Sessions
Warm-Up Strategies to Prepare Your Body
Always begin with a dynamic warm-up to increase heart rate and joint mobility. For a Squid Game workout, include light jogging in place or jump rope for 3-5 minutes, paired with dynamic leg swings and arm circles. Learn more about effective warm-up routines in our ultimate warm-up guide.
Interval Timing Aligned With Show Pacing
Match your exercise intervals with the episode or scene timing—for example, perform moves during dialogues or action scenes, rest or stretch during slower moments. This pacing keeps workouts engaging and manageable, similar to interval training principles discussed in our interval training resource.
Cooldown and Recovery Post-Binge Workout
Finish with static stretching, focusing on muscles most used during your workout to reduce soreness and improve flexibility. Our insights on cooldown and recovery provide detailed stretches and self-massage techniques ideal for post-session care.

Comparison Table: Netflix Workout Themes at a Glance
| Show Theme | Primary Focus | Equipment Needed | Duration per Session | Difficulty Level |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Squid Game | Bodyweight HIIT & Agility | None | 20-30 mins | Intermediate to Advanced |
| Stranger Things | Functional Strength & Mobility | Dumbbells, Bands | 30-40 mins | Beginner to Intermediate |
| The Witcher | Power & Endurance | Kettlebell/Dumbbell | 30-45 mins | Intermediate |
| The Great British Baking Show | Active Rest & Stretching | None | 15-25 mins | All Levels |
| Money Heist | Core & Stability | Yoga Mat or Ball | 20-30 mins | Beginner to Intermediate |

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I do these workouts without any equipment?
Yes! Many Netflix-inspired workouts use bodyweight movements only, requiring no special equipment, making them ideal for small spaces and beginners.
How often should I do Netflix-themed workouts?
Depending on your fitness level and goals, aim for 3-5 sessions per week. Frequency can increase gradually as your endurance improves.
What if I miss episodes or can’t watch full seasons?
No problem. You can adapt workout intervals to scenes or segments you watch. Flexibility is key to maintaining consistency.
Can themed workouts help with weight loss?
Absolutely. When paired with proper nutrition, these workouts can boost calorie burn and fat loss. Consider reading our nutrition and fat loss guide for best results.
Are these workouts suitable for seniors or people with mobility issues?
Yes, with modifications. Focus on low-impact moves and mobility exercises. Consult our rehab-friendly workout plans for tailored guidance.
